About

Rossmere & Mill is a residential area located in the southern part of Hartlepool. The neighbourhood is characterised by its post-war housing, primarily consisting of terraced and semi-detached homes. The layout includes several local greens and small parks, providing open space within the community.

The area is anchored by the Rossmere Centre, which serves as a local hub for shops and services. A notable local landmark is the sizable water tower situated off Wynyard Road, a prominent feature on the skyline. The area provides straightforward access to the town centre and the main transport routes leading out of Hartlepool.

Area overview

On average Rossmere & Mill has high deprivation and high crime levels, with around 72 crimes per 1,000 residents per year, about 38% below the North East average of 117 per 1,000. Approximately 29.8% of homes in this area are social housing provided by a local council or housing association. The average income per household in Rossmere & Mill is £41,049 per year. There are 4 schools in Rossmere & Mill: 4 primary (0 Outstanding and 2 Good) and 0 secondary (0 Outstanding and 0 Good). Rossmere & Mill is home to around 6,774 people, with a population density of about 1,512 per km².

Property prices in Rossmere & Mill

Median price£125,000
Price per sq ft£143
Sales (last 12 months)67
Typical range (middle 50%)£98K – £152K

Based on 67 recent sales, the median property price is £125,000 (about £143 per square foot) in Rossmere & Mill area, with individual transactions ranging from £60,000 up to £270,000.

Prices by property typelast 12 months

Median sale price, median price per square foot, sales count, and percentile information for each property type in Rossmere & Mill over the last year.
TypeSalesMedian£/sq ft
Detached8£197,500£218
Semi-Detached26£136,500£151
Terraced33£105,000£129
